Latest Patents

One of her latest innovations is the Flexible IC tag. This invention is designed to be applicable even to linen products. The IC tag utilizes a magnetic field type tag unit, which includes an IC chip and a coil antenna embedded within a hard resin material. The design features a flexible film made of resin, consisting of a base film, a cover film, and a protective film. Additionally, an auxiliary antenna is formed on the film, with the magnetic field type tag unit fixed to the film using an elastic adhesive. This configuration allows for effective communication through electromagnetic coupling between the coil antenna and the auxiliary antenna.
